I just got my master in pikeman last night and personally i can't see myself dropping it - ever! But my template is a bit different from yours : Master Brawler / Master TKA/ Master Pike , i do believe that Pikeman are going to get a new pike in relation to the Swordsman's Scythe.


I am working on a couple of columns of fencer because occasionally you come across a nasty beasty that has 100% resistances to kinetic, blast & electric damage ( eg. Kunga Rockshapers)- so everything we could bloody do! So having a stun baton provides a 4th combat angle for me at least.


I PvP & PvE also, but i think i am leaning more towards PvE these days, i don't have any experience of swordsman but when i go hunting with my best buddy who is master brawler / master fencer / master swordsman we really clean up very quickly.


What is swordsman like for fighting groups? I am in love with the pike's area KD & area attack 2. Also for single creatures using the DoT + leg hit sorts them out sharpish. I imagine you would use pike for fighting groups and swords for taking on individuals.


I'm going to ask my brawler/fencer/swords mate and see what he thinks about the sword + pike combo


If you don't mind all your sp being spent purely on brawler profs then you could do what i am doing and hold the 3 masters + still have enough points to go 3440 in fencer - you get almost all of the def bonuses bar only what the master can give you.
